Output 4291fdaa308fc26b083e374eaa91c13679ca062776dca05dfbf1c1d49c272a2a:51

value
31879944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67bc0d0320df5330a23d84914e133942c69bdc25 OP_EQUAL
address
MHMf7BwLGYjtzL9pefp6QmacRkRR2b7jqj
transaction
4291fdaa308fc26b083e374eaa91c13679ca062776dca05dfbf1c1d49c272a2a
spent
true